For incoming hostname it's definitely mail.icscotland.net then, using port 143/IMAP *without* TLS/SSL/Security enabled:

~ $ telnet mail.icscotland.net 143
Trying 212.159.9.237...
Connected to mail.icscotland.net.
Escape character is '^]'.
* OK [CAPABILITY IMAP4rev1 UIDPLUS CHILDREN NAMESPACE THREAD=ORDEREDSUBJECT THREAD=REFERENCES SORT QUOTA IDLE ACL ACL2=UNION] Courier-IMAP ready. Copyright 1998-2011 Double Precision, Inc.  See COPYING for distribution information.

For outbound hostname, you want smtp.icscotland.net, using port 25 (or 587), again with TLS/SSL/Security *disabled*:

~ $ telnet smtp.icscotland.net 25
Trying 212.159.9.237...
Connected to smtp.icscotland.net.
Escape character is '^]'.
220 avasoutv06 smtp smtp-proxy.plus.net

Username for both should be your full email address and password that you use to log into the Plusnet Webmail platform.
